I have taken the title from the book but the collection is not based on the games in "Russians vs Fischer".

I have included all Fischer vs Tal games, who was from Latvia, as well as all Fischer wins over Tigran Vartanovich Petrosian, Paul Keres, Vasily Smyslov, Efim Geller, and Mark Taimanov. All Fischer and Boris Spassky decisive games from the 1972 Match and the 1992 match are presented and Robert James Fischer last tournament game. (Long Live the Champ)!!
